5 Lessons in 5 Days...
  1. Endurance: “Those who can tolerate pain the most - the ones with the most endurance - give themselves the highest chance to win” - Pat Bet-David: Your Next 5 Moves

  2. Vision: Know who you are, what you want, how you will get there, and the price that requires.

  3. Happiness: “Happiness is the state when nothing is missing. When nothing is missing, your mind shuts down and stops running into the past or the future to regret something or to plan something” - Naval The Almanack of Naval Ravikant

  4. Smile: I read a chapter of Dale Carnegie - How to win Friends and Influence people

    1. He talked about the Power of the Smile

    2. So last week, I walked into Montgomery mall and decided to give it a try. Every single time I smiled at someone, they said hi…. Literally 4 people in a 2 minute span said hi to me, first… It is the cheapest yet most genuine thing that you can do.

    3. By smiling, you not only raise your own mood, you also spread that contagious energy to others. Stop avoiding eye contact with people, look at someone as they pass by, and smile - you never know how it can impact their day.

  5. Identity: “Our identity is wrapped up in… what we think others think about us” - Jay Shetty, How to Think like a Monk

    1. “The only way to build a meaningful life is to filter out that noise and look within”
